The Cruising Yacht Club of Australia and the Royal Freshwater Bay Yacht Club have joined forces to host Australia’s top match racing events annually in January. This partnership aims to elevate the competition by bringing together elite match racing teams from around the world. The events, CYCA’s Helly Hansen International and RFBYC’s Warren Jones International, will be held consecutively, featuring World Sailing Grade 2 status for participants under 25.
Through this collaboration, the two esteemed yacht clubs plan to enhance the caliber of the competition, utilizing CYCA’s fleet of Elliott 7m keelboats and Swan River Sailing’s Foundation 36 yachts. The synergy between the clubs is expected to attract top-tier match racing talent to these prestigious events.
Commenting on the partnership, CYCA Commodore Sam Haynes expressed enthusiasm for the collaboration, emphasizing the goal of creating a successful series that showcases some of the world’s best match racing teams. The Helly Hansen International, hosted by CYCA, is set to take place on Sydney Harbour, known for hosting renowned sailing events like the Rolex Sydney Hobart Yacht Race and the Match Racing World Championships.
The event will culminate in the presentation of the ‘Joy Ride’ Perpetual Trophy, honoring Gary McPike’s contributions to match racing and the CYCA Youth Sailing Academy. The competition will feature the use of Elliott 7m keelboats, adding an exciting element to the race.
Following the Helly Hansen International, the Warren Jones International, hosted by RFBYC, will grace Freshwater Bay in Perth. This event holds significant historical value, with the trophy being a testament to Australia II’s triumph in the America’s Cup. The competition, featuring Foundation 36 yachts, promises thrilling match racing action for both male and female crews.
